The WP_User __construct is a constructor that initializes a new instance of the WP_User class. This constructor is called when a new user is added to the WordPress database. It takes the user ID as its parameter and loads the user's data from the database.
Code Examples:
Example 1:
$user = new WP_User( 1 ); //load user with ID 1
Example 2:
$user = new WP_User( $post->post_author ); //load user who wrote current post
Description of Examples:
Example 1 loads the user with the ID of 1 into the $user variable. This is a common usage of the WP_User __construct, as it allows developers to access user data for an individual user by specifying their ID.
Example 2 loads the user who wrote the current post into the $user variable. This is an example of how the WP_User __construct can be used in conjunction with other WordPress functionality in order to load user data dynamically based on the context of the current page or post.
Package Library:
This function is part of the WordPress core and is included in the WP_User class.
PHP WP_User::__construct - 16 examples found. These are the top rated real world PHP examples of WP_User::__construct extracted from open source projects. You can rate examples to help us improve the quality of examples.